1. Switzerland
Switzerland is renowned for its breathtaking landscapes and pristine environment. The Swiss have a strong commitment to sustainable development, and their waste management and recycling systems are highly efficient.
2. Sweden
Sweden has made remarkable progress in environmental conservation. The country has implemented innovative technologies like waste-to-energy plants, reducing landfill waste and promoting renewable energy sources.

3. Norway
Norway's commitment to environmental sustainability is evident in its stunning fjords, crystal-clear lakes, and clean cities. By promoting electric transportation, investing in renewable energy, and practicing responsible tourism, Norway showcases its dedication to preserving its natural treasures.
4. Finland
Finland, often referred to as the "Land of a Thousand Lakes," boasts unspoiled nature and a deep commitment to ecological balance. From its sustainable forestry practices to environmental education initiatives, Finland has earned its reputation as one of the cleanest countries in the world.
5. Austria
Austria's picturesque landscapes and well-preserved environment make it a haven for nature lovers. The country actively promotes sustainable tourism, implements green building practices, and encourages public transportation use, all while preserving its historical charm and cultural heritage.
6. Iceland
Iceland is a true environmental paradise. With its geothermal energy production, strict regulations on pollution, and commitment to sustainable fishing practices, Iceland stands as a shining example of environmental stewardship.
7. Denmark
Denmark consistently ranks high in environmental sustainability with its strong emphasis on renewable energy, waste management, and active promotion of cycling as a mode of transportation. Copenhagen, the capital, sets an example with its clean streets and dedication to green spaces.
8. Singapore
Singapore is a bustling metropolis that has managed to maintain a remarkably clean environment. The city-state has implemented strict regulations on waste management, green buildings, and urban planning, making it one of the cleanest cities in the world.
9. Canada
Canada is renowned for its vast wilderness and commitment to environmental conservation. The country has implemented sustainable forestry practices, promotes renewable energy, and has some of the cleanest cities in the world.
10. New Zealand
New Zealand's breathtaking landscapes and commitment to environmental conservation make it a paradise for nature enthusiasts. From its efforts to preserve fragile ecosystems to promoting sustainable tourism practices, New Zealand showcases a deep respect for its natural wonders.
